Still Having Feeding Problems.

Hello everyone.
I have a lovely boa who is about 24" long and a real sweetheart. But shes started to cause me a big problem, she won't eat. I have managed to get her to eat 1 mouse pinkie, I tired to get her a f/t pinkie after that and she refused to eat it. I have tried everything I could think of and nothing has worked. Its been about 3 weeks since she ate something that is the proper size for her. I have tried cutting them open, braining them, frozen/thawed, live. I've given her mice, rats (pinkies) and tried scenting the rats, I've also locked in in with her food over night and she still wont touch it she would just rather look at it than eat it and she still wont eat anything more than one mouse pinkie. If anyone has any suggestions I'll be grateful. I really don't want anything to happen to this little gal.
